Transaction 3a12cf79b1885b552df2ce4b7cedf642812b95be2bed66b23525fb40f2b36320
1 Input
2 Outputs
- 3a12cf79b1885b552df2ce4b7cedf642812b95be2bed66b23525fb40f2b36320:0
- 3a12cf79b1885b552df2ce4b7cedf642812b95be2bed66b23525fb40f2b36320:1
value 99800000
address 1CGxWss38PEtstYNcH14AH3h5D5rbec1jT
value 26291649
address 1DcKsGnjpD38bfj6RMxz945YwohZUTVLby